Menomonee Falls Mt. Bike Club Open to all students in Grades 6th-12th residing within the Menomonee Falls School District. We have a great group of not just athletes, but families.

Open to all Menomonee Falls students in grades 6th through 12th, we are looking forward to another exciting year of fun and growth in our student athletes. Our team is first and foremost here to provide a sense of community to all who are involved. Our practices are intended to build personal connections between all of the athletes, foster a positive self-image, and challenge the athletes both men

tally and physically. As in previous seasons, we have a great group of coaches, who love the sport and are here because they want to help our athletes grow, not only as riders, but as people. We feel that cycling isn’t just an activity you do, it is a community you belong to, and we are here to help foster a lifelong passion for riding.

We wrapped up our race season today at the Trek Red Barn State Championships. Course conditions changed dramatically through the day. After overnight rain, the morning was muddy and slippery. Sun and wind came along to dry the trails and provide great conditions for the for the later races.

We have congratulations again this week:
Hannah on the podium in 5th in D2 JVII Girls.
Hazel grabbing another top twenty in D2 Frsh Girls.

As a team we finished 18 of 70 D2 teams. Those scoring team points were Hannah (JVII Girls), Hazel (Frsh Girls), Sam (V Boys), and Braden (V Boys).

Great job by all of our student athletes today.

For the series overall this season, Hannah locked in 7th place and Hazel Hazel 19th place. As a team, we finished in 19th out of 78 teams. Congratulations on a successful season.

A post about last weekend’s race in Rhinelander.

Two things…

First: results

Congratulations to Hazel and Hannah. Hazel rounded out the top twenty in D2 Freshman Girls and Hannah got another top ten finishing ninth in D2 JVII Girls.

As a team we finished twenty-third of seventy-five D2 high school teams. Scoring team points were Hazel (Frsh Girls), Hannah (JVII Girls), Sam (V Boys), and Braden (V Boys).

Kudos to all of our student athletes on competing and finishing a course that is much more difficult than it appears on the surface; especially in the dusty, hot conditions.

Second: This weekend’s picture

This is a shot of Hannah and Hazel during pre-race warmup. This is a thanks to people who have purchased raffle tickets from our team. Some of the funds raised allowed us to purchase stationary trainers that enable us to have much more directed, efficient, and less stressful (keeps us from being too far away from staging) warmup sessions. Very much appreciated by the athletes and coaches.

Follow up to our racing this past Sunday. The venue hosted over 1,000 student athletes with racing starting just after 8:00am and continuing through mid-afternoon.

All of our student athletes finished their races on the Englewood Epic course. Well done! This is a course that allows for very little, if any, recovery time and really challenges one’s endurance.

Congratulations to Hazel (Fr Girls) and Hannah (JVII Girls) on their 18th and 7th place finishes respectively.

As a team we placed 21st overall out of 78 Division 2 teams. Contributing to our team total were:
Hazel (Fr Girls)
Hannah (JVII Girls)
Braden (V Boys)
Sam (V Boys)

Quick turnaround this week and we’re off to Rhinelander this weekend for Hodag Hustle.

The Menomonee Falls High School/North Middle School had a great outing at yesterday’s NICA Wisconsin Interscholastic Cycling League Minooka Mania race. We had some first-time racers compete at the middle school level and conquer the challenge of mountain bike racing. Our returning student athletes continued to show their determination and improved upon previous results.

Scoring points toward team competition were Hazel (Freshman Girls), Hannah (JVII Girls), Ruth (JVIII Girls), and Sam ( V Boys). We placed 6th overall out of 43 teams in D2 High School.

Congratulations to all of our student athletes.
